Nepal, Cambodia, Sri Lanka, Myanmar, and India have a generous number of public holidays, ranging from religious and cultural events to national celebrations. Each country showcases its unique traditions and heritage through these holidays, providing ample opportunities for festivities and observances. Read less
A look:
Nepal (35 Public Holidays)

Cambodia (28 Public Holidays)

Sri Lanka (26 Public Holidays)
Myanmar (21 Public Holidays)
India (21 Public Holidays)
